Thank you very much for your hospitality at Redrock Retreat.

Redrock Retreat was perfect for our needs. Everything we needed was supplied; Our gluten intolerant friend in cabin 2 was very pleased with the gluten free option provided for breakfast.

The cabins were very comfortable; reverse cycle airconditioning kept us warm and the fire we had on the last night was spot on. We managed to sight the koala on one morning walk and then a kangaroo and wallaby the next morning.

The location was good and the roads around were good for walking. For someone wanting to have somewhere to stay while exploring the South Burnett region, we would strongly recommend Redrock Retreat. It was easy to find following the instructions provided and is well placed for heading north to Goomeri and south to Kingaroy and Nanango. We were exploring the wineries and Redrock Retreat met our needs for somewhere convenient to stay.
